Beyond the Seam: Understanding the '7/8' in Your Leggings

You've probably seen it, maybe even bought into it: the '7/8' measurement on your favorite pair of leggings. It sounds specific, almost like a precise engineering term, but what does it really mean for your everyday comfort and style?

Let's break it down. When you see '7/8 leggings,' it's not about a measuring tape you'd use for construction. Instead, it refers to the garment's length relative to a full-length pant. Think of a standard pair of full-length pants as being '8/8' or simply 'full length.' The '7/8' designation means these leggings are designed to be slightly shorter, hitting somewhere above the ankle bone but below the calf. It's a sweet spot that many find incredibly flattering and practical.

This length is particularly popular because it works well with a variety of shoe types. Whether you're pairing them with sneakers for a workout, ankle boots for a casual outing, or even a stylish sandal, the 7/8 cut tends to complement the look without overwhelming it.
